WebProp: Two cans that weigh about one pound each, or wrist weights. Sit on a chair with legs apart, your forearms resting on your thighs, and your palms facing down. Hold a can in each hand and do 20-30 wrist curls to work the back of your forearms. Flex your wrists to bend your hands upward, then lower them back down. WebMar 6, 2024 · Back Pain. Back pain in people with osteoporosis can be the result of a loss of bone mass or an indication of a compression fracture in the vertebrae of the spine. Back pain related to vertebral compression fracture may: 3. Have an acute (sudden) onset. Be low-grade or more severe. Increase with postural changes. Osteoporosis can affect anyone, but it is more common in older adults, especially postmenopausal women. Osteoporosis can be diagnosed by measuring bone mineral density (BMD) using a test called dual-energy X-ray …

Webnot being physically active. low muscle mass and strength. low body weight ( BMI below 20kg/m2) smoking. high alcohol intake. not eating enough energy-rich foods or proteins. If you suffer from certain diseases, you are more likely to develop osteoporosis. These include: hypogonadism or early menopause.
